Entrepreneur in Residence

Free! Huntington Entrepreneur in Residence: Master Classes for Small Business Owners

Huntington Bank LogoJoin us at Corporate College® East this Spring 2026 for an exclusive series of master classes led by Manny Hall, designed specifically for small business owners. These no-cost workshops provide critical insights, strategies and tools from experienced entrepreneurs across Northeast Ohio. 

Registration for Spring 2026 is now open!

Clarity. Revenue. Financial Readiness. Execution.

Built for entrepreneurs at any stage.

  • Days: Wednesdays
  • Dates: April 8, 15, 22 and 29
  • Times: 5:30 - 8:30 p.m. (Dinner served 5:30 - 6 p.m.)
  • Location: Corporate College East, 4400 Richmond Road, Warrensville Heights
  • Cost: Free (Thank you, Huntington Bank.)

Clarity Before Complexity

Manny Hall

Purpose
Help participants clearly understand where they are, eliminate distractions, and identify their primary focus for the next 90 days.

Key Outcomes

  • Identify current business stage
  • Define one clear 90-day priority
  • Reduce overwhelm and unnecessary ideas
  • Build confidence through focus

Takeaway
Participants leave with clarity and direction.

Create or Strengthen an Offer People Actually Buy

Manny Hall

Purpose
Help participants create or refine one clear, marketable offer.

Key Outcomes

  • Offer clarity and positioning
  • Simplified pricing and packaging
  • Messaging that is easy to explain and sell
  • Workshop time to refine or build an offer

Takeaway
Participants leave with a market-ready offer.

Funding Is a Tool, Not the Goal

Manny Hall and Ashira Nelson, CPA

Manny Hall (Opening and Integration)

  • Framing funding as a responsibility, not a rescue
  • Readiness vs. need
  • Leadership, habits, and decision-making
  • Translating financial concepts into priorities

Ashira Nelson, CPA (45–60 minutes)

  • What lenders and funders actually look for
  • Financial readiness checklist
  • Cash flow, structure, and documentation
  • Common red flags and how to improve bankability

Workshop Focus

  • 90-day financial readiness action plan
  • One habit, one system, one revenue focus

Takeaway
Participants leave with financial clarity and next steps.

Meet Your Entrepreneur-in-Residence: Manny Hall

Manny Hall: Entrepreneur-in-ResidenceManny Hall, a premier Brand Development coach in the Cleveland community, is committed to teaching effective business principles to his clients, business partners, and students. One of his core tenets is the notion that marketing comes second to branding; with an efficient brand strategy, a business will avoid unnecessary challenges that ultimately impede success. Manny's unmatched commitment to profitable and proficient business principles yields lucrative results for his clients from various backgrounds.

As a CEO, workshop facilitator, business leader, and author of three books, Manny has established himself as a leading figure in brand development. Through his various roles, Manny continues to influence and inspire aspiring entrepreneurs, ensuring their brands thrive in an ever-competitive marketplace.
